WebIt is often called the ‘diabatic circulation,’ since it is associated with the diabatic processes of radiative heating and upward motion across isentropes in the tropics, and with radiative … The adiabatic compression of a gas causes a rise in temperature of the gas. Adiabatic expansion against pressure, or a spring, causes a drop in temperature. In contrast, free expansion is an isothermal process for an ideal gas. WebFeb 1, 2002 · At the pressures typically encountered during HPP (400–1,000 MPa), under adiabatic conditions near room temperature, water typically changes 3°C for every 100 MPa pressure change. Temperature increases with pressure and decreases with pressure release. Compression-Heating Differences
